Larkana Declares Over 1,000 Schools as Relief Camps for Flood Victims

In a response to the emergency flood situation in Sindh, the Education Department Larkana has taken proactive measures to shelter the affected population. The department has declared over 1,000 government primary schools across all four talukas of the district as relief camps. These schools, including both pacca and katcha structures, will provide necessary facilities such as food to the flood victims.

Key Takeaways:

  • Over 1,000 government primary schools across four talukas (Larkana, Ratodero, Bakrani, and Dokri) have been declared as relief camps to shelter flood victims.
  • A total of 3,290 classrooms in these notified schools have the capacity to shelter over 32,900 flood victims.
  • The schools include over 70 schools from Larkana city and schools from various Union Councils (UC) in the district.
  • Headmasters were instructed to move school records, furniture, and valuable items to safe places, and remain on high alert for school security.
  • The district administration will provide necessary facilities, including food, to the flood victims in the relief camps.
  • Schools from Ratodero Municipal Committee, New Dero Municipal Committee, and UCs of Ratodero Tehsil have also been included in the list.
  • Similarly, schools from Bakrani and Dokri talukas include those from Town Committee Khair Muhammad Arija, and UCs.

Statistics:

  • Over 1,000 government primary schools have been declared as relief camps.
  • Total classrooms: 3,290
  • Total capacity to shelter flood victims: over 32,900
  • Schools in Larkana taluka: 307
  • Schools in Ratodero taluka: 308
  • Schools in Bakrani taluka: 214
  • Schools in Dokri taluka: 146
  • Number of katcha schools: 32
